Thema Datum  Von Nutzer Rating
Antwort
02.01.2020 17:04:36 Mike
NotSolved
Blau PDF link erstellen
02.01.2020 18:55:27 Gast87573
NotSolved
02.01.2020 21:56:43 Gast57538
Solved

Ansicht des Beitrags:
Von:
Gast87573
Datum:
02.01.2020 18:55:27
Views:
423
Rating: Antwort:
  Ja
Thema:
PDF link erstellen

Hallo Mike,

 

Sub Dateien_eines_Ordners_Auflisten()
 
Dim wks As Worksheet
Dim lngZeile As Long
Dim objFileSystem As Object
Dim objVerzeichnis As Object
Dim objDateienliste As Object
Dim objDatei As Object
 
'Tabelle aktivieren um Spalte zu löschen
Set wks = ActiveWorkbook.Worksheets("Tabelle2")
 
'löscht Spalte B
wks.Range(Cells(2, 2), Cells(3000, 3)).ClearContents
 
 
Set objFileSystem = CreateObject("scripting.FileSystemObject")
Set objVerzeichnis = objFileSystem.GetFolder("Ordnerpfad") ' <<< Hier ordnerpfad eintragen
Set objDateienliste = objVerzeichnis.Files
 
lngZeile = 2
 
'liest alle pdfs aus dem ordner und schreibt sie ins excel
For Each objDatei In objDateienliste
     If Not objDatei Is Nothing And Right(LCase(objDatei.Name), 4) = ".pdf" Then
          wks.Cells(lngZeile, 2) = objDatei.Name
      
          'in hyperlink umwandeln
        wks.Hyperlinks.Add Anchor:=wks.Cells(lngZeile, 2), _
        Address:=objDatei.Path, _
        TextToDisplay:=wks.Cells(lngZeile, 2).Value
           
          lngZeile = lngZeile + 1
           
     End If
Next objDatei
 
End Sub

probier es mal so, aber den Ordnerpfad nicht vergessen einzutragen.


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:



  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
02.01.2020 17:04:36 Mike
NotSolved
Blau PDF link erstellen
02.01.2020 18:55:27 Gast87573
NotSolved
02.01.2020 21:56:43 Gast57538
Solved